Riyadh – Mubasher: The Saudi Stock Exchange (Tadawul) on Thursday has revealed that trading hours during Islam's holy month of Ramadan will start at 10:00 am Saudi time and end at 3:00 pm.
Eid al-Fitr's holiday, three-day Muslim festival marks the end of the holy fasting month, will start on Tuesday, 12 June, which is corresponding with 28 Ramadan 1439 hijri, according to the Saudi bourse's statement.
The Saudi body will resume trading on 20 June, which is corresponding with 6 Shawaal 1439 Hijri date.
